Output d31064455d17c0f83241e69ed35336842fa1a84f7aa165024f65db579352d856:0

value
42934
script pubkey
OP_0 OP_PUSHBYTES_20 25f2c08ef0da48e3e95aae0a2f3d26f3804db9f4
address
bc1qyhevprhsmfyw86264c9z70fx7wqymw059jdlwf
transaction
d31064455d17c0f83241e69ed35336842fa1a84f7aa165024f65db579352d856
spent
true